On our way east we found the new outer marina at Lauersoog almost empty and moored alongside (and as the card machine wasn't working, a free berth). On our return a couple of weeks ago we tied bows-to on the pontoon and the stern to rings on a pole. We were more than concerned when SWMBO noticed that we were dangling from an aft line in the night, which luckily was releasable, due to there being insufficient travel to cope with a low tide.
Additionally, as you can see, the rings are capable of sticking at the bottom, being squashed ovals. If you plan to stay in this useful harbour - take care!
